Configuring Cash Back

Cash back is supported when the Simphony Payment Interface (SPI) is configured, and if the Payment Service Processor (PSP) also supports cash back.

In addition to the steps explained in this section, you need to configure a cash drawer and ensure that an employee is assigned to the cash drawer. Configuring a Cash Drawer contains more information.

Note:

To use this feature, contact your payment service provider (PSP) to verify that they support the 02 message type.
  1. (Optional) Create a cash back pickup tender. This is used for reporting, if configured.
    1. Select the Enterprise or property, click Configuration, and then click Tender/Media.
    2. Insert a record, name it Cash back, and then click OK.
    3. Double-click the cash back record to open it.
    4. On the General tab, select 3 - Pickup from the Key Type drop-down list.
    5. Select 9 - CASHBACK in the Report Group drop-down list.
    6. Select 17 - Cash in the Print Class drop-down list.
    7. Click the Options tab, and then click the Ops Behavior subtab.
    8. Enable the following options:
      • 1 - Open Cash Drawer

      • 91 - Cash Management Transaction Item

      • 92 - Affects Cash Pull Threshold

      Tracking Tender Transaction Items contains more information about 91 and 92.

    9. Click Save.
  2. Create a Cash Back non-revenue service charge.
    1. Select the Enterprise, property, or zone, click Configuration, and then click Service Charges.
    2. Insert a Cash Back service charge record, and then double-click the record to open it.
    3. Select Cash back in the Pickup/Tender Media drop-down list.
    4. Select Cash in the Print Class drop-down list.
    5. Select CASHBACK in the Report Group drop-down list.
    6. Select the following options:
      • 1 - ON = Open; OFF = Preset

      • 7 - Non-Revenue Service Charge (No Post to Sales)

      • 28 - Cash Management Transaction Item

    7. Click Save.
  3. Associate the Cash Back non-revenue service charge with the tender:
    1. Select the Enterprise, property, revenue center, or zone, click Setup, and then click Tender Parameters.
    2. On the Configuration tab, ensure that Default SPI is selected in the Payment Card Tender drop-down list.

      This must be set for SPI transactions to function.

    3. Select an open amount, non-revenue service charge (Cashback) to apply for cash back transactions in the Cashback Service Charge drop-down list.
    4. Click Save.
  4. Enable Cash Back at the workstation:
    1. Select the property, click Setup, and then click Workstations.
    2. Double-click the workstation that has a Pinpad attached.
    3. Click the Options tab, and then click the Offline/Misc subtab.
    4. In the Miscellaneous Options section, select 63 - Enable Cashback.
    5. Click Save.
